Rabat Postal Codes: Morocco
| Area Name | Postal Code |
|---|---|
| Agdal | 10106 |
| Akkari | 10052 |
| Al Manal | 10044 |
| Al Massira | 10153 |
| Al-Inbiat | 10103 |
| Annakhil | 10113 |
| Bab El Alou | 10024 |
| Chellah | 10002 |
| Cite Youssoufia | 10116 |
| Dar El Hadith | 10003 |
| Diour Jemaa | 10210 |
| El Kamra | 10016 |
| El Menzeh | 10062 |
| Ennahda | 10114 |
| Fath Cd Mai | 10015 |
| Fath Cd Massira | 10014 |
| Guich Oudaya | 10023 |
| Hay El Amal | 10152 |
| Hay El Khair | 10054 |
| Madina | 10036 |
| Madinat Al Irfane | 10112 |
| Mechouar | 10004 |
| Mohamed V | 10056 |
| Nations Unies | 10102 |
| Ocean | 10115 |
| Rabat | 10000 10010 10020 10030 10040 10050 10060 10070 10080 10090 10100 10110 10120 10130 10140 10150 10160 10170 10180 10190 10200 10210 10220 |
| Rp | 10006 |
| Ryad | 10104 |
| Souissi | 10105 |
| Tour Hassan | 10005 |
| Yacoub El Mansour | 10053 |
